  1. Installation & Commissioning: This section provides strict guidelines on floor loading, ventilation clearances (usually requiring 1 meter of free air around the unit), and electrical wiring schematics. Ignoring these specifications is the primary cause of premature bearing failure in the Cyclon series.
  2. Operation Logic: The Cyclon 111 features a deluxe load/unload control system. The manual deciphers the pressure setpoints (typically cut-in at 6 bar and cut-out at 7.5 bar, depending on the variant) and explains how the Intellisys controller interprets temperature sensors to prevent thermal lock.
  3. Maintenance Schedules: Unlike reactive repairs, Compair emphasizes planned preventative maintenance. The manual details the 2,000-hour oil change intervals, the specific viscosity of Compair Coolant (or approved equivalents), and the critical replacement cycle for the air/oil separator element.
  4. Troubleshooting Trees: This is the section most operators dog-ear. It provides logical flowcharts for common faults: "High Air Delivery Temperature," "Excessive Oil Carryover," or "Starter Failure."
